1.       ‘FORGOTTEN SONGS’ SOUND SCULPTURE- A collaboration of art and ornithology comes in a perfect harmony to mourn the calls of Sydney`s lost birds. Suspended above the angel place, there are hundreds of cages. These cages are hung above to remember the calls of 50 birds that once thrived in Sydney, but now have vanished either having been pushed out of the cities or drowned out altogether. Started as a temporary exhibit, it was an initiative to remind the urbanists of some sounds that they neglect in their daily lives. The recordings are from all the species that once chirped in central Sydney.

2.       JUSTICE & POLICE MUSEUM- If you like reading detective thrillers then you will be amused by this place. Founded in 1991, the Justice & Police Museum is housed in the building that served as Sydney`s Water Police Station between 1856 to 1886. Retaining its late- Victorian features, you can find grim remand cells and police charge room. 3.       SS AYERFIELD- In first look it might look like a floating forest to you, but one close look and you will realize that it’s a cargo freighter. Once a center of industry, SS Ayerfield is a beautiful freighter which is wrecked down completely and forever locked in Australia`s Homebush Bay. Contaminated by the toxic fumes and commercial waste it has been resuscitated by the 2000 Olympic Games. The most remarkable thing about it is that it has miraculously sprouted a lush forest of mangroves trees. Interested? Visit this freighter which has survived World War II.

TESSELLATED PAVEMENT- Eagle Neck is wondrous enough to blow your mind. A sand cervix so narrow, that authorities have to deploy a line of dogs across it to prevent the prisoners from escaping the Port Arthur. On the northern end of its ocean bench is located Tessellated Pavement. This coastal platform of rock has been eroded into a geometrically grid of rectangular rocks which resembles the paving stones.

  1. Eureka Skydeck 88: Eureka tower is said to be the tallest building in the city. Standing high at 297.3 meters, it is the second highest building in Australia. The visitors can take in the 360 degree view of the city by taking the 38-second elevator ride that will take them on the 88th Adrenaline junkies can have the most thrilling experience by stepping onto a three- meter glass cube ‘The Edge’ which suspends the bravest souls 300 meters above the ground.
  2. Old Melbourne Gaol: Victoria`s most notorious criminals were imprisoned and executed here. But that was the history and currently the complex operates as a museum with memorabilia which also showcases deadly death masks and weapons.   1. SUNSCREEN- Australia`s sun is as deadly as a venomous snake. With an average UV radiation level of 11 during summer, the country has a highest rate of skin cancer in the world. So make sure you pack a good sunscreen with SPF 50+and apply dollop of it when you are out doing some sightseeing or visit the country especially during summer.
  2. INSECT REPELLENT- The Aussie land is always abuzz and by that we mean that from mozzies to house flies to bush flies and creepy crawlies, you may find plenty of insects in this land. Packing insect repellent will not only keep the bugs away but will also protect you from any disease along with insect bites.
